In today's globalized world, technical documentation plays a crucial role in conveying complex information across linguistic barriers. Machine translation (MT) offers a seemingly efficient solution for translating these documents, but achieving acceptable levels of machine translation accuracy is paramount. This guide delves into the intricacies of improving MT quality for technical content, ensuring that your message is accurately and effectively communicated to a global audience. We'll explore the challenges, best practices, and tools available to help you navigate the world of machine translation and unlock its full potential for your technical documentation needs.
The Importance of Accurate Machine Translation for Technical Documents
Why is MT accuracy so vital when it comes to technical documentation? Consider the consequences of misinterpreting instructions for operating complex machinery or misunderstanding critical safety protocols. Inaccurate translations can lead to operational errors, equipment damage, safety hazards, and even legal liabilities. Technical documents often contain highly specific terminology and intricate details. A slight nuance in translation can drastically alter the meaning and render the document useless, or worse, dangerous. Investing in strategies to enhance the accuracy of machine translation is, therefore, not just a matter of convenience but a necessity for ensuring safety, compliance, and the overall success of your global operations. Furthermore, accurate translation builds trust with international clients and partners, demonstrating a commitment to clear communication and quality.
Understanding the Challenges of Machine Translation Quality
While machine translation has made significant strides in recent years, several inherent challenges can hinder its accuracy, especially with technical content. One major hurdle is the presence of domain-specific terminology. Technical fields often have their own unique vocabulary and jargon that general-purpose MT engines may not be trained on. This can lead to mistranslations or the use of inappropriate terms. Another challenge is dealing with complex sentence structures. Technical documents often contain long, convoluted sentences that are difficult for MT engines to parse and translate accurately. Cultural nuances and idiomatic expressions can also pose problems, as these elements may not have direct equivalents in other languages. Finally, the lack of context can affect translation accuracy. MT engines typically translate sentences in isolation, without considering the broader context of the document. This can result in inconsistencies and inaccuracies, particularly when dealing with ambiguous terms or concepts.
Key Strategies to Improve Machine Translation Accuracy
Fortunately, several strategies can be employed to enhance the accuracy of machine translation for technical documentation. Here's a look at some proven methods:
- Terminology Management: Creating and maintaining a comprehensive terminology database is crucial. This database should include approved translations for key terms and concepts, ensuring consistency across all translated documents. A good terminology management system also helps in identifying and correcting errors in existing translations. Tools like SDL MultiTerm or TermWiki can be incredibly useful.
- Controlled Language: Writing technical documents in a controlled language can significantly improve MT accuracy. Controlled languages are simplified versions of natural languages that adhere to specific grammar rules and vocabulary restrictions. This makes it easier for MT engines to parse and translate the text accurately. Examples include Simplified Technical English (STE) and Caterpillar Technical English.
- Pre-editing: Pre-editing involves reviewing and revising the source text before it is fed into the MT engine. This ensures that the text is clear, concise, and free of ambiguities. Pre-editing can involve simplifying complex sentences, clarifying jargon, and adding context where necessary. The goal is to make the source text as MT-friendly as possible.
- Post-editing: Post-editing is the process of reviewing and correcting the output of the MT engine. This is typically done by human translators who have expertise in the subject matter and the target language. Post-editors ensure that the translation is accurate, fluent, and consistent with the original meaning. There are two main types of post-editing: light post-editing, which focuses on correcting only the most egregious errors, and full post-editing, which involves a more thorough review and revision of the translation.
- MT Engine Customization: Many MT engines allow for customization, which can significantly improve accuracy for specific domains or industries. Customization involves training the MT engine on a corpus of domain-specific text, which helps it learn the terminology and language patterns used in that field. This can be a time-consuming process, but the results can be well worth the effort.
- Quality Assurance (QA): Implementing a rigorous QA process is essential for ensuring the accuracy of machine translations. This should involve multiple rounds of review and testing, including linguistic QA, which focuses on grammar, spelling, and punctuation, and functional QA, which ensures that the translation is accurate and consistent with the original meaning. Tools like XBench can assist in this process.
Choosing the Right Machine Translation Engine for Technical Content
Selecting the appropriate MT engine is a crucial step in achieving high machine translation accuracy. Not all MT engines are created equal, and some are better suited for technical content than others. When evaluating MT engines, consider the following factors:
- Language Pair Support: Ensure that the MT engine supports the language pairs you need. Some engines offer broader language coverage than others.
- Domain Expertise: Look for engines that have been trained on technical data or allow for domain-specific customization.
- Translation Quality: Evaluate the accuracy and fluency of the MT engine's output. Many providers offer free trials or demos that allow you to test the engine with your own content.
- Integration Capabilities: Consider how well the MT engine integrates with your existing translation workflows and tools. Some engines offer APIs that allow for seamless integration with translation management systems (TMS).
- Cost: Compare the pricing models of different MT engines and choose one that fits your budget. Keep in mind that the cost of MT is not just the price of the engine itself, but also the cost of pre-editing, post-editing, and QA.
Popular MT engines often used for technical translation include DeepL, Google Translate (with customization), and Microsoft Translator. Specialized MT solutions tailored to specific industries, such as Systran, are also available.
Leveraging Terminology Databases for Consistent Machine Translation
As mentioned earlier, terminology management is crucial for achieving consistent and accurate machine translations, especially in technical fields. A well-maintained terminology database ensures that key terms and concepts are always translated correctly and consistently, regardless of the translator or the MT engine used. When building a terminology database, consider the following best practices:
- Identify Key Terms: Start by identifying the most important terms and concepts in your technical documentation. These are typically terms that are frequently used, highly specific, or prone to misinterpretation.
- Define Terms Clearly: Provide clear and concise definitions for each term, including any relevant context or usage notes.
- Include Approved Translations: For each term, include approved translations in all of the languages you support. These translations should be vetted by subject matter experts and linguists.
- Maintain the Database Regularly: Update the terminology database regularly to reflect changes in terminology or language usage. Remove obsolete terms and add new terms as needed.
- Integrate with MT Engine: If possible, integrate your terminology database with your MT engine. This will allow the engine to automatically look up terms in the database and use the approved translations.
The Role of Human Post-Editing in Ensuring Machine Translation Accuracy
Even with the most advanced MT engines and sophisticated terminology management systems, human post-editing remains essential for ensuring machine translation accuracy, especially for high-stakes technical documentation. Post-editors play a critical role in identifying and correcting errors that the MT engine may have missed, such as mistranslations, grammatical errors, and inconsistencies. They also ensure that the translation is fluent, natural, and appropriate for the target audience.
When selecting post-editors, look for individuals who have expertise in both the subject matter and the target language. They should also be familiar with the principles of post-editing and have a keen eye for detail. Provide post-editors with clear guidelines and instructions, including information about the target audience, the purpose of the document, and any specific terminology or style requirements. Encourage post-editors to provide feedback on the MT engine's output, so that the engine can be improved over time.
Measuring and Monitoring Machine Translation Quality
To ensure that your efforts to improve machine translation accuracy are paying off, it's important to measure and monitor the quality of your MT output. Several metrics can be used to assess MT quality, including:
- BLEU (Bilingual Evaluation Understudy): BLEU is an automatic metric that compares the MT output to a set of reference translations. It measures the similarity between the two texts and assigns a score based on the number of matching words or phrases.
- TER (Translation Edit Rate): TER measures the number of edits required to correct the MT output. It calculates the percentage of words that need to be inserted, deleted, or substituted to make the MT output match the reference translation.
- Human Evaluation: Human evaluation involves asking human evaluators to assess the accuracy, fluency, and adequacy of the MT output. This is typically done using a scoring system or a questionnaire.
By tracking these metrics over time, you can identify areas where your MT processes need improvement and measure the impact of your efforts to enhance machine translation accuracy. Regularly monitoring MT quality helps maintain consistency and identify potential issues before they become major problems.
Best Practices for Maintaining High MT Accuracy Over Time
Achieving high machine translation accuracy is not a one-time effort but an ongoing process. To maintain high levels of accuracy over time, it's important to adopt a set of best practices:
- Regularly Update Terminology Databases: Keep your terminology databases up-to-date with the latest terminology and language usage.
- Continuously Improve Source Text Quality: Strive to write clear, concise, and unambiguous source text. This will make it easier for MT engines to translate accurately.
- Provide Feedback to MT Engine Providers: Share your feedback with MT engine providers to help them improve their engines.
- Invest in Training: Invest in training for your translators and post-editors to ensure that they have the skills and knowledge needed to produce high-quality translations.
- Stay Up-to-Date with MT Technology: Keep abreast of the latest developments in MT technology and adopt new tools and techniques as they become available.
By following these best practices, you can ensure that your machine translation processes remain effective and efficient over time, delivering accurate and reliable translations for your technical documentation needs.
In conclusion, achieving high machine translation accuracy for technical documents requires a multi-faceted approach that encompasses terminology management, controlled language, pre-editing, post-editing, MT engine customization, and rigorous QA processes. By implementing these strategies and continuously monitoring MT quality, you can unlock the full potential of machine translation and ensure that your technical information is accurately and effectively communicated to a global audience. Remember that human oversight remains crucial, and investing in skilled post-editors is essential for ensuring the highest levels of accuracy and fluency. Embracing these best practices will not only improve the quality of your translations but also enhance your global communication efforts, fostering stronger relationships with international clients and partners.